What is EncryptionMgr.dll?
A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is like a package of code that other programs can use. It contains functions and data that can be accessed by multiple programs at the same time, which helps reduce the storage space needed. The EncryptionMgr.dll specifically is a DLL file that is responsible for managing encryption functions within a computer system.

Common Issues and Errors Related to EncryptionMgr.dll
DLL files, fundamental to our systems, can sometimes lead to unexpected errors. Here, we provide an overview of the most frequently encountered DLL-related errors.
- This application failed to start because EncryptionMgr.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.
- EncryptionMgr.dll could not be loaded: This error signifies that the system encountered an issue while trying to load the DLL file. Possible reasons include the DLL being missing, the presence of an outdated version, or conflicts with other DLL files in the system.
- Cannot register EncryptionMgr.dll: The message means that the operating system failed to register the DLL file. This can happen if there are file permission issues, if the DLL file is missing or misplaced, or if there's an issue with the Registry.
- EncryptionMgr.dll not found: This indicates that the application you're trying to run is looking for a specific DLL file that it can't locate. This could be due to the DLL file being missing, corrupted, or incorrectly installed.
- The file EncryptionMgr.dll is missing: The specified DLL file couldn't be found. It may have been unintentionally deleted or moved from its original location.
